THE SOUND OF MUSIC, A Sing-a-long
The Sound of Music opened on the big screen in 1965 starring Julie Andrews and Christopher Plummer. The film is based on the very successful Broadway musical The Sound of Music, which was based on the book The Story of the Trapp Family Singers by Maria von Trapp. The film is about a young woman who leaves an Austrian convent to become a governess to the seven children of a widowed naval officer. The Sound of Music contains several popular songs, including, Edelweiss, My Favorite Things, Climb Ev'ry Mountain, Do-Re-Mi, Sixteen Going on Seventeen, The Lonely Goatherd, and the title song, The Sound of Music.
